SEOUL (Reuters) - Hynix Semiconductor, the world's No.2 memory chip maker, said on Wednesday it would spend 637 billion won ($567.7 million) by March to expand and upgrade its existing plant and conduct research and development.
The investment was aimed at coping with market demand and strengthening cost competitiveness, Hynix said in a regulatory filing.
